본문 바로가기

내일배움캠프 AI 웹 프로그래밍74

내일배움캠프 7일차 TIL_문자열,인덱싱과 슬라이싱 및 문법 이해 학습목표: 문자열: len() .split('문자열') .replace() 인덱싱과 슬라이싱 list 그리고 dictionary .append() sort() 배운내용: '글'도 '데이터'해서 사용가능 아래와 같이 성과 이름을 띄어서 사용하고 싶을 경우, " " 을 두 문자열사이에 추가하여 print. 문자열의 길이(수)를 알고 싶을때는 len()을 print하자 두 변수 더할수도있음. 문자열 나누기는 .split() 을 이용한다. .split()을 활용하여 문자열을 그룹별로 나누고, 내가 원하는 문자열을 [0],[1]와 같이 지정하여 print가능 .replace()을 활용해서는 원하는 내용으로 대체가능하다. 인덱싱과 슬라이싱: 문자열의 집합을보고 그들이 몇번째인지 인덱싱하기 + 문자열의 일부를 슬라이.. 2023. 8. 16.
내일배움캠프 6일차 TIL_파이썬이란? 안타깝게도 개인적인 사정으로 나는 내일배움캠프를 지난 1주일 참여를 못했다. 그래서 일단 6일이라고 표기. 학습 목표: 파이썬이 무엇인지 이해하기 기본적인 파이참 사용하는 방법 파악 기초 문법 시도 및 퀴즈 필수 프로그램: PyCharm Community 구글 크롬에서 PyCharm Community 을 입력하여 다운로드한다. 배운 내용: Pycharm에서 Create New Project을 한 후, 아래와 같은 화면을 볼 수 있다. 아래 파일 [sparta_python]밑에 있는 venv library root는 가상환경을 말한다. 우리 눈으로는 보이지만 실제로는 없다고 생각하면 된다. 그래서 venv library root에 파일 만들지 말것. = 없는 폴더라고 생각할 것. 변수 선언과 자료형: a=.. 2023. 8. 16.